Transaction 4a189138a222770d5f79121da55af1410e49713d35dc81f116bbf750a64d0504

1 Input
2 Outputs
  • 4a189138a222770d5f79121da55af1410e49713d35dc81f116bbf750a64d0504:0
  • value  1392106
    address  175QNGHLaLvHM1SkSt398NahWg2R76LoQh
  • 4a189138a222770d5f79121da55af1410e49713d35dc81f116bbf750a64d0504:1
  • value  48601743
    address  3D9A8tPtw3YFmgbpf1sXqhHpeS3stYjZHB